Course at a glance

Angeles National Golf Club is an 18-hole golf course in Sunland, California (91040). The course was designed by Jack Nicklaus and opened in 2004. From the Nicklaus tees, Angeles National Golf Club plays to 7,088 yards at par 72. The course offers 7 sets of tees ranging from 4,883 to 7,088 yards, giving players of every ability a comfortable length. It carries a slope rating of 142 and a course rating of 74.5, well above the 113 World Handicap System baseline and among the harder courses for mid-handicap golfers. That ranks it harder than roughly 79% of rated golf courses in California. It is a public course open to daily-fee play. Walking is permitted. A full driving range is available for warm-up and practice. The course is conditioned with bent grass greens and bermuda grass fairways. Hazards include 51-60 bunkers and water hazards in play. What would a 15-handicap shoot at Angeles National Golf Club?expand_more

A 15-handicap golfer playing the White tees (slope 130, rating 69.9) at Angeles National Golf Club would have a course handicap of 15 and an expected score of approximately 87. This uses the World Handicap System formula: Course Handicap = Handicap Index × (Slope / 113) + (Course Rating − Par).
